St. John's Wort, also known as Hypericum perforatum, is an herb that grows in many parts of the world. The bright yellow flowers and the characteristic leaves make the plant easily recognizable. Especially in the summer months, it shows its full splendor, earning it the name 'St. John's Wort' since it blooms around the time of the Feast of St. John. However, the plant not only has an appealing appearance but has also played an important role in naturopathy for centuries.

Effect of St. John's Wort on the Psyche
One of the main reasons St. John's Wort is so valued is its positive effect on the psyche. It is often used as a herbal alternative to antidepressants for mild to moderate depression. Scientific studies have shown that the ingredients in St. John's Wort, particularly hypericin and hyperforin, can elevate mood and reduce anxiety. Therefore, if you occasionally suffer from mood swings, St. John's Wort could be a gentle way to bring balance to your emotions.
In addition to its antidepressant effect, the plant is also commonly used to enhance well-being. Many people report feeling more energized and motivated after taking St. John's Wort. This can be particularly helpful during stressful phases of life when you often feel tired or burned out. This is great news for anyone trying to find a balance between work and leisure.
Natural Healing of Physical Ailments
However, St. John's Wort not only has a positive effect on mental health but also on the body. It has traditionally been used to alleviate various ailments such as stomach problems, pain relief, and even the treatment of wounds. The anti-inflammatory properties of the plant can help with skin irritations and promote healing. So, if you are looking for a natural solution for minor ailments, St. John's Wort might be just what you need.

Usage and Precautions
If you want to try St. John's Wort, there are various methods of application. The most common forms are teas, capsules, oils, and tinctures. However, be aware that there are some precautions to consider. St. John's Wort can interfere with various medications, including birth control pills and other antidepressants. Therefore, it is important to consult a doctor or pharmacist before taking it if you are on other medications.
Additionally, you should ensure that you find the right dosage for your needs. Overdosing can lead to unwanted side effects, such as sensitivity to light or stomach problems. So, make sure to follow the advice of professionals and not rely solely on self-diagnosis.
